Hafiz Ali Abdulla

Hafiz Ali Abdulla (Hafiz Ali Ali) is an established Qatari film Producer and Director with extensive experience in the arts. He began his creative endeavours in theatre while still in school, and has participated in numerous local and regional festivals. He has also and appeared in several television series.
Ali graduated from the California Institute of the Arts in 1999 with a BFA in Theatre Design and Technology and from Chapman University in 2005 with an MFA in Film and TV Directing. He obtained his Executive MBA degree from HEC Paris in 2014.
Between 2000 and 2009, he directed several television shows and documentary films for Qatar TV and Al Jazeera Children's Channel before working for the Qatar Foundation as Arts Programme Manager. Since 2013, Ali has been Heritage Houses Manager for Msheireb Museums, and was recently appointed Director of Msheireb Museums.
His films, which have been selected for many international film festivals and won several awards, include 'The Oryx Return' (2007) and 'Scents and Shadows' (2009).
